Technical field
The present invention relates to vehicle Charge device technical field, especially relate to a kind of booster intermediate body method for conducting leak test.
Background technology
When water-cooled supercharger report leaks anti freezing solution in the market, return and to do the inspection of ventilation applied voltage test after factory and do not measure intermediate and have leakage, can not find leakage position, cannot judge whether booster intermediate body has leakage, fault supercharger return to supplier place is checked, supplier does not have method yet, and inspection does not measure leakage position.
Traditional detection method is: blocked by the water delivering orifice of booster intermediate body, is immersed in by booster intermediate body in water, and booster intermediate body water inlet, by the gas of certain pressure, sees whether intermediate has gas leakage bubbling phenomenon.This detection method cannot judge whether booster intermediate body has leakage, cannot recurrence of failure, is difficult to detect.This kind of detection method does not consider the state in engine actual motion, in engine actual motion, anti freezing solution actual temperature through booster intermediate body may reach 97 DEG C, and gas blowing engine operationally, the temperature of the waste gas of discharging can reach more than 700 DEG C, supercharger working temperature can raise, and reaches as high as 150 DEG C.
Summary of the invention
Technical matters to be solved by this invention is to provide a kind of booster intermediate body method for conducting leak test, and its simulation booster intermediate body actual motion state of temperature, can detect booster intermediate body actual seal implementations.
In order to solve the problems of the technologies described above, the technical solution adopted in the present invention is:
A kind of booster intermediate body method for conducting leak test, described detection method comprises the following steps:
1) coloured for band liquid is put into booster intermediate body, the water inlet of booster intermediate body and water delivering orifice are all sealed;
2) again booster intermediate body is put into glycerine to heat, be heated to 100-120 DEG C;
3) in booster intermediate body, heated liquid expands, and booster intermediate body is as existed leak, and the coloured liquid of band can leak out in booster intermediate body, observes glycerine whether variable color.
Wherein, the water inlet of described booster intermediate body and water delivering orifice are all sealed by plug screw and pad.
In described booster intermediate body, liquid is the red ink of dilution.
Described step 2) in, glycerine heats in beaker, and glycerine is by booster intermediate body submergence.
Magnetite is added in the glycerine of described beaker.
Thermometer is provided with in described beaker.
The present invention compared with prior art, has the following advantages: simulation booster intermediate body actual motion state of temperature, can detect booster intermediate body actual seal implementations, whether there is leakage point; Utilize color contrast visual come identified leakage trouble spot, sealing propertytest is simple and efficient.

Embodiment
Contrast accompanying drawing below, by the description to embodiment, the specific embodiment of the present invention is described in further detail.
As shown in Figure 1, this booster intermediate body method for conducting leak test, simulation booster intermediate body 1 actual motion state of temperature, detects at the temperature of actual operating mode.
Detection method comprises the following steps: 1) coloured for band liquid is put into booster intermediate body 1, the water inlet of booster intermediate body and water delivering orifice are all sealed; 2) again booster intermediate body is put into glycerine to heat, be heated to 100-120 DEG C; 3) in booster intermediate body, heated liquid expands, and booster intermediate body is as existed leak, and the coloured liquid of band can leak out in booster intermediate body, observes glycerine whether variable color.
Concrete detection method is as follows:
In 60ml water, add 4-5 drip red fountain pen water, water is become red;
With plug screw II 3, pad, the water delivering orifice of booster intermediate body is blocked, then the water inlet of red liquid from booster intermediate body is poured into, until after booster intermediate body volume is full of, finally with plug screw I 2, pad, the water inlet of booster intermediate body is blocked;
Being placed on by booster intermediate body is equipped with in the beaker of glycerine, and glycerine is glycerine, glycerine by booster intermediate body submergence, purity >=99.0% of glycerine, the boiling point of glycerine is 290 DEG C, in glycerine, add magnetite, prevents glycerine high temperature bumping; That the thermometer of 150 DEG C puts into beaker, the change of monitoring temperature at any time by range; Beaker is placed on electric boiling plate and glycerine is slowly heated to 110 DEG C.
If booster intermediate body has leakage, in booster intermediate body, red liquid will leak out, and is incarnadined by glycerine.Otherwise if intermediate does not leak, the color of glycerine can not become.Utilize color contrast visual come identified leakage trouble spot, sealing propertytest is simple and efficient.
Common leakage place of booster intermediate body is technique plug place.In testing process, when glycerine temperature rises to 90 DEG C, the red liquid in booster intermediate body oozes out from technique plug, and glycerine is slowly incarnadined; Along with temperature raises, seepage place starts to emit large bubble, and red liquid ceaselessly leaks out; When temperature is elevated to 110 DEG C, plug position bubble is increasing, and whole cup glycerine is dyed redness by the red liquid leaked out; Heating plate is stopped heating, glycerine is poured out, then booster intermediate body is taken out from beaker, see that booster intermediate body technique plug place ceaselessly emits bubble.
